Chapter 1
"Run Sierra, run as fastest as you can!"
Her white chemise was soaked in her own blood, flowing from where the skin had been peeled right off her cheek. Bruises bloomed all over her body, marks left by the brutal beating of the man she adored. She fled down the endless corridor, him close behind—knife in one fist, and the flayed skin of her face dangling from his other hand.
“Please, stop! Just stop—please don’t do this!” Sierra begged.
“I will never allow you to return to him! I’ll peel the skin right off your whole face so no one else can want you… so you’ll have no one left but me to love you!”
A girl hid in the wardrobe, silently watching her mother being slowly killed. The dim inside the wardrobe intensified the haunting scene. She covered her mouth with her hands to suppress any loud sobs, her entire body trembling with fear. Despite her strong desire to help, she was uncertain why she felt trapped inside.
All at once, the wardrobe burst open, revealing a man’s face. The child cried out in fright, staring at the firearm gripped in his hand. He stretched out an open palm, gesturing for the child to step outside.
"Come here, valle," the man said, his voice was deep. "I'm here to help you."
Sierravalle had no choice but to trust him. She calmed and cautiously reached out her hand to a man who claimed he would help her. Before their hands could even touch, someone suddenly stabbed him in the head. Sierravalle screamed in terror as she saw the man lying lifeless on the floor, blood flowing from his head, with his eyes wide open, staring at her.
In the dark room, Sierravalle suddenly jolted awake from her nightmare. Her whole body trembled, and her breathing came in fast, ragged gasps. She cried out in fright when she could see nothing around her. She feared the dark for her shadowed past haunted her every night, reminding her of events she could never forget.
But she wondered why the two men in her dream were blurry, but her mother's face was clear.
The caretakers were startled by their senyorita’s cry. They hurried inside her chamber, holding their lanterns, for the whole estate had gone dark amid the pouring rain. One poured water from the jug into the glass beside her bed and offered it to her. Sierravalle’s hands were shaking so hard she could barely hold it as she drank.
“We’re sorry, Senyorita—the power went out because of the heavy rain. And they haven’t been able to start the generator yet. It seems to be broken.”
Sierravalle’s eyes blazed with rage. She hurled the glass she was holding against the bedroom wall. “Leave! All of you, get out! Leave now!”
None of the caretakers moved to obey her. They stood their ground along the walls, their lanterns still held high. Sierravalle settled back beneath her covers, and even when she drifted off once more, the staff stayed right where they were. They would not leave her room until the power came back on—or until dawn broke.
Clouds hung heavy the morning Sierravalle stirred awake. Fog curled into her chamber from the open window—common enough, since her room occupied the very top floor. She climbed out of bed, and rather than summoning a maid, she went to open the window on her own.
Her brow furrowed as she looked down. Standing in the middle of the garden, a man shrouded in all black, his face obscured by something dark, caught her eye.
Sierravalle’s skin prickled at the sight before her. She could feel the danger radiating from this man.
“Senyorita, there is a gift for you!” the caretaker announced cheerfully. “I’m sure it’s from one of your admirers!”
Sierravalle glanced over at the door as the maid walked in. Her eyes darted from the black box in the servant’s arms back to the garden, only to crease her forehead in confusion: the man had vanished.
“Is there a problem, Senyorita?” the caretaker asked, looking concerned. “Who were you searching for?”
“Nothing,” Sierravalle replied, her voice hesitant.
“Would you like me to open this gift for you, Senyorita?” the guardian asked.
Sierravalle looked back at him. Without a word, she took the box from his hands and opened it. Inside lay a single red rose and a letter. She picked up the note, and her heart hammered in terror as she read what was written on the scrap of paper.
“‘Happy twenty-seventh birthday, my Sierra!’”
“Where did you get this?” Sierravalle asked the servant, her eyes still fixed on the note. He did not answer, only looked back at her. “Answer me! Where did you get this? Who gave it to you?”
The caretaker gaped, unnerved by the sharp edge in the Senyorita’s voice. “It came from a guard, Senyorita—he gave it to one of the servants.”
She thought of the man in the garden. Was it possible he was the one who left this gift?
Sierravalle brushed past him and sprinted out of the chamber. He chased after her immediately, and the rest of the staff standing nearby joined the pursuit.
Wearing a white nightgown, her long black hair whipping in the wind, Sierravalle descended the color gold mansion staircase, her bare feet barely touching the steps. She didn't care who watched, who followed. All that mattered was finding the mysterious man she had seen in the garden.
“Senyorita, stop running you’ll trip!” one called out.
“You have no shoes on! Dear God! You’ll cut yourself, Senyorita!” the other yelled. “Doñ will never spare us!”
Sierravalle ignored her guardians. She headed straight for the garden and scanned her surroundings, but could not find what she was looking for. All she saw were the red roses blooming within the grounds.
She tried to convince herself that what she had seen was not real that it must have been just her imagination, or the result of too little sleep. Yet no matter how hard she tried, she could not shake the feeling that it was true.
